    Biography of Stephen Hawking

    Stephen Hawking was one of the most influential physicists of the 20th and 21st centuries, known for his groundbreaking work on black holes, cosmology, and quantum mechanics. His contributions to science have left an indelible mark on our understanding of the universe.

    Early Life and Education

    Born on January 8, 1942, in Oxford, England, Hawking displayed an early interest in science. He attended University College, Oxford, where he studied physics, and later pursued graduate studies at Trinity Hall, Cambridge. Despite being diagnosed with ALS (amyotrophic lateral sclerosis) at the age of 21, Hawking continued his research, defying the odds and achieving remarkable success.

    Major Achievements

    Hawking’s most notable contributions include his work on black hole radiation, now known as Hawking Radiation, and his popular science book, *A Brief History of Time*, which sold millions of copies worldwide. He was also a prominent advocate for science education and accessibility.

    Biography of Jeffrey Epstein

    Jeffrey Epstein was a financier and convicted sex offender whose life and crimes have been the subject of intense scrutiny. His involvement in a high-profile scandal has left a lasting impact on public discourse.

    Early Life and Career

    Born on January 20, 1953, in Brooklyn, New York, Epstein amassed significant wealth through his work as a financier. However, his career was overshadowed by allegations of sexual misconduct, which eventually led to his arrest and conviction.

    Controversies and Legal Issues

    Epstein was convicted in 2008 for soliciting prostitution from a minor and served 13 months in prison under controversial circumstances. In 2019, he was arrested again on charges of sex trafficking, but his death in jail was ruled a suicide, sparking widespread conspiracy theories.
